VIDEO: Cousin Sal returns to prank runners at the L.A. Marathon

Watch as Los Angeles Marathon runners fall victim to Cousin Sal's creative pranks as part of a segment on ABC's Jimmy Kimmel Live.

Jimmy Kimmel Live

Cousin Sal was back at the Los Angeles Marathon last weekend pranking runners on Hollywood Boulevard.

On March 19, the American comedian was spotted on the marathon course handing out a variety of items to runners including crab legs, ham, crew socks and cotton candy. The scene was part of his regular appearance on ABC’s Jimmy Kimmel Live!, a popular late-night talk show. The L.A. Marathon is one of the largest 42Ks in the United States with almost 20,000 finishers in 2017.

Before the halfway point of the race, and just outside the studio where Jimmy Kimmel Live! is filmed, Cousin Sal set up shop where he provided runners with some unusual methods of fuelling, among other pranks. The comedian also had a hair dryer and comb in hand and played catch with some of the racers. There were a surprising number of takers including a few runners who accepted the crab legs.

He even set up a piñata, which one runner managed to successfully break open.

The video, posted on YouTube on March 21, has been seen more than 100,000 times as of this story’s writing. As the video’s description states, “Cousin Sal volunteered to represent us by providing nourishment and encouragement to the runners passing by.”

In 2016, Cousin Sal pranked runners in an almost-identical fashion with a fake water station. You can see footage from last year’s prank here. Salvatore “Sal” Iacono, known often by his stage name, has been a fixture on the popular late-night show since 2003.
